Welcome back to Kingsbridge!  If you’ve played Pillars Of The Earth, you’ve already been here, but World Without End is a stand alone game all of its own.

The game is set two centuries after the original Pillars Of The Earth at a time when the growing town is thriving in trade and new building projects.  Oh, and then there’s the plague…

World Without End takes place over four turns made up of six phases each.  Players compete with each other to take care of the areas of trade, building, piety, food, and medical knowledge, looking to improve Kingsbridge and the quality of life for its citizens.

In doing so, they compete for various resources and make use of an ingenious event card mechanic on a game board featuring fantastic artwork, making World Without End a great addition to almost any game collection.

Players:
2-4
Ages:
12+
Playing time:
90-120 minutes
Contents:
  • 1 gameboard
  • 28 gold markers
  • 100 cards (4 summary, 44 event, 48 action, 4 chapter)
  • 58 markers (20 medical, 11 plague, 12 piety, 14 loyalty, 1 favour)
  • 12 die-cut tiles (7 building project, 5 covering)
  • 41 wooden resource cubes (35 stone, 15 wood, 1 metal)
  • 37 wooden commodity pieces (10 grain, 15 wool, 12 cloth)
  • 16 wooden house pieces
  • 1 wooden start player piece
  • 1 tax die
  • 4 wooden scoring tokens
  • 8 donation seals
  • 4 player screens
  • 1 set of rules
